I'm sacrificing my hair for this great cause! As all you that know me, I've always had a amazing head of hair! To raise money for childhood cancer research I'll be shaving my head! Did you know that kids' cancers are different from adult cancers? It's true. And childhood cancer research is extremely underfunded. So I decided to do something about it by raising money for cures.

Now I need your help! Let us turn this fight around! All of us making donations of any amount helps. We should bless others, just as we have been blessed by God. Every dollar makes a difference for the thousands of infants, children, teens, and young adults fighting childhood cancers.
